As nouns, osteoblast is a hyponym of formative cell; that is, osteoblast is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than formative cell:
  • formative cell: a cell of an embryo
  • osteoblast: a cell from which bone develops
Other hyponyms of formative cell include blastocyte, ameloblast, bone-forming cell, erythroblast, fibroblast, neuroblast.
